Early Life and Background
Travis Head was born and raised in Adelaide, South Australia. He developed an interest in cricket at a very young age and quickly stood out at school and junior levels.
He attended Prince Alfred College, where his cricketing talent became evident. Head represented South Australia in youth competitions and was identified early as a future star due to his leadership skills and attacking playing style.
Career Beginnings
Head made his professional debut for South Australia in domestic cricket in 2011. His early performances in the Sheffield Shield and domestic one-day competitions showcased his ability to score quick runs and control innings.
His consistency at the domestic level earned him national attention, and he was soon considered a strong prospect for the Australian national team.
Rise to Fame
Travis Head made his international debut for Australia in 2016. Over time, he cemented his place in the squad across Test, ODI, and T20 formats.
His rise to global fame came through match-winning performances in major tournaments and high-profile Test series, where he delivered crucial centuries and partnerships under pressure.

Personal Life
Travis Head is married to Jessica Davies, his long-term partner. The couple welcomed their first child, a daughter, which marked a significant milestone in his personal life.
Despite his fame, Head maintains a relatively private lifestyle, focusing on family, fitness, and cricket.
Net Worth and Influence
Travis Head’s estimated net worth ranges between $5 million and $7 million. His income comes from Cricket Australia contracts, match fees, endorsements, and domestic league appearances.
